NM23 protein in neoplastic and nonneoplastic thyroid tissues.

P Bertheau1, A De La Rosa, P S Steeg, M J Merino.   

Abstract

The expression of nm23 gene products has been associated with a lower metastatic potential and better outcome in malignant tumors. We have used immunohistochemistry to study the expression of nm23 protein in thyroid tissues from 101 patients consisting of 78 malignant neoplasms, 13 adenomas, and 10 other benign conditions. Cytoplasmic staining for nm23 protein was identified in normal tissues and in most benign and malignant lesions and did not correlate with either histological type of clinical outcome. Nuclear staining was seen in 93% of normal tissues and in 29% of primary carcinomas of the thyroid and was associated with a longer disease-free survival (P = 0.03). Membranous staining was present in some tumors but absent in normal thyroid. In conclusion, nm23 protein has a combined pattern of distribution among subcellular compartments in thyroid tissues. Although there was no significant association between cytoplasmic or membranous expression and histological type of tumor or survival nm23 nuclear expression may be a useful marker in assessing the evolution of thyroid tumors.
